Why do temperatures decrease in the troposphere and increase in the stratosphere?

Temperatures decrease in the troposphere due to the Earth's surface heating the air above it; as altitude increases, the air becomes less dense and can hold less heat. In contrast, temperatures increase in the stratosphere because of the absorption of ultraviolet radiation by the ozone layer, which warms the air at higher altitudes. This temperature inversion creates a stable atmosphere in the stratosphere, contrasting with the more turbulent conditions of the troposphere.

Why does air pressure decrease from the troposphere to the exosphere?

Air pressure decreases from the troposphere to the exosphere primarily due to the decrease in the density of air as altitude increases. In the troposphere, air is denser due to the gravitational pull that compresses the atmosphere, resulting in higher pressure. As one ascends to the exosphere, the atmosphere becomes thinner, with fewer air molecules, leading to significantly lower pressure.
